About this role

About the opportunity

Our instrument and circulatory nurses rotate across all elective and emergency operating theatres. Successful candidates will be required to work am and pm shifts to ensure continuity of care for our patients and safe service delivery. A combination of 10, 9, 8 and 6 hour shifts are rostered to ensure nursing coverage to all theatre lists. On Call is mandatory for all staff deemed competent to be rostered on the on call roster each month.

The Townsville University Operating Theatre has 15 operating theatres inclusive of a new Hybrid Operating room. The service offers Level 5 - 6 CSCF v3.1 within the following disciplines.

• Cardiac

• Neurosurgery

• Vascular

• Thoracic

• Ear, Nose and Throat

• Plastic Reconstruction Surgery

• Maxillary Facial, Oral Surgery and Dental

• Urology

• Orthopaedics

• Trauma

• Hepatobiliary, Gastrointestinal and Breast Endocrine

• Ophthalmology

• Paediatrics

• Obstetrics & Gynaecology

• Transplant donor site only (Kidney Transplants to commence in 2025)

• Hybrid Theatre with various imaging modalities

Role requirements

• Qualification: Bachelor of Nursing or equivalent certification relevant to the position is mandatory.

• Shift Workers/On Call : Appointees will be required to work all shifts in accordance with the unit roster, which will include participation in an on-call roster.

• This is a VPD risk role. Hepatitis B, Measles, Mumps, Rubella, Varicella, Pertussis and Tuberculosis.
